Component of the FACT complex, a general chromatinfactor that acts to reorganize nucleosomes. The FACT complex isinvolved in multiple processes that require DNA as a template suchas mRNA elongation, DNA replication and DNA repair. Duringtranscription elongation the FACT complex acts as a histonechaperone that both destabilizes and restores nucleosomalstructure. It facilitates the passage of RNA polymerase II andtranscription by promoting the dissociation of one histone H2A-H2Bdimer from the nucleosome, then subsequently promotes thereestablishment of the nucleosome following the passage of RNApolymerase II. The FACT complex is probably also involved inphosphorylation of 'Ser-392' of p53/TP53 via its association withCK2 (casein kinase II). {ECO:0000269|PubMed:10912001,ECO:0000269|PubMed:11239457, ECO:0000269|PubMed:12934006,ECO:0000269|PubMed:16713563, ECO:0000269|PubMed:9489704,ECO:0000269|PubMed:9836642}.
